有朋友可以帮忙看看这个题怎么写吗
全部评论
SELECT A.user_id,A.user_sex,B.sku+B.sku_name,SUM(pay_amount) AS price FROM dbo.A
INNER JOIN B ON A.sku = B.sku
INNER JOIN C ON A.sku = C.sku
WHERE user_id IN (SELECT USER_ID FROM( SELECT TOP(10)user_id,SUM(order_quantity) FROM A
WHERE CONVERT(DATETIME,order_dt,120) = '2023-01'
GROUP BY user_id)us)
GROUP BY A.user_id,A.user_sex,B.sku+B.sku_name
ORDER BY user_id,price desc
不算很难,下班回家写一下,今天第一天实习
目前想到的是1.先group by 订单表,sum订单数量,order by 之后limit 10 2.第一步的临时表结果 left join 订单表 3.group by 用户,sku 按照用户和金额排序
这不是挺基础的
我也不会,我是菜鸡
有思路了吗uu
相关推荐
点赞 评论 收藏
分享
点赞 评论 收藏
分享
点赞 评论 收藏
分享